UK Small Business Directory
Business listings provided by UK Small Business Directory
Ref No. 237946

Social Boost UK

Search for Social Boost UK on Google Maps




See main listing Social Boost UK
Social Boost UK are listed in; Marketing Directory : Marketing in London : Marketing in London


Google Business Finder